Mission
Our mission is to create an arena for the development of ethics scholarship,
education and service at the University of New Mexico Health Sciences Center. We
seek to be a resource for our local, regional, national and international communities,
fulfilling the ethical imperative of respect for persons through a distinctive focus on
special populations and health care disparity.
Our Aims
- To foster professionalism, ethical sensitivity, and skill among faculty, staff,
trainees, and students
- To provide an ethics consultative service, to improve health, health care, and
health related research at our institution, within the state of New Mexico, the nation,
and our global community
- To create a community of scholars, and learners who are committed to advancing:
scholarship, research, and service in the field of ethics
- To contribute to the recognition and understanding of distinct ethical issues for
special populations, and to value diversity in people and thinking
- To build upon existing strengths and efforts to bring greater coherence to collaborative
and interdisciplinary ethics scholarship, education, and service endeavors at our institution
- To expand the policy development, advocacy and community outreach capacities of our
faculty, staff, trainees, and students to encourage public dialogue on a broad range of
ethical issues, including health care disparities
- To insure that our institution engages in the work of an academic center in a manner
that aspires to the highest levels of professionalism and ethical conduct
